What is the key difference between CJC-1295 and Ipamorelin?
CJC-1295 (with DAC) produces non-physiological continuous GH elevation due to its 8-day half-life; ipamorelin produces discrete GH pulses more closely mimicking physiological secretion. The combination is theorized to be synergistic (GHRH + GHRP act on different pituitary receptors), but no RCT has tested the combination specifically.
Evidence Comparison
CJC-1295 (with DAC) has Phase 2 human data (Ionescu & Frohman 2006, J Clin Endocrinol Metab) showing sustained GH and IGF-1 elevation. Ipamorelin has Phase 2 data from Helsinn's post-operative ileus trial but less published GH-secretagogue characterization in humans. Both are investigational compounds with no clinical approval for off-label GH enhancement.
Evidence Context Favoring CJC-1295
When sustained IGF-1 elevation is the research goal and the non-pulsatile GH profile is acceptable.
Evidence Context Favoring Ipamorelin
When preserving pulsatile GH rhythm is a priority, or when cortisol/prolactin neutrality is important (ipamorelin's key differentiator).
